Demography and Risk Factors of Suicide in Bangladesh: A Six-Month Paper Content Analysis
Table 1
Distribution of demographic variables of the respondents (
).
| Demographic variable | Frequency | Percentage |
| Age in years | | | 11–20 | 91 | 33.58 | 21–30 | 75 | 27.68 | 31–40 | 20 | 7.38 | 41–50 | 17 | 6.27 | 51–60 | 8 | 2.95 | 61–70 | 7 | 2.58 | Missing | 53 | 19.56 | Sex | | | Male | 113 | 41.70 | Female | 158 | 58.30 | Marital status | | | Married | 123 | 45.39 | Unmarried | 95 | 35.06 | Divorced | 2 | 0.74 | Missing | 51 | 18.82 | Habitat | | | Urban | 101 | 37.27 | Rural | 165 | 60.89 | Occupation | | | Doctor | 2 | 0.74 | Service holder | 13 | 4.80 | Businessman | 6 | 2.21 | Laborer | 37 | 13.65 | Teacher | 2 | 0.74 | Student | 64 | 23.62 | House maker | 46 | 16.97 | Politician | 2 | 0.74 | Others | 6 | 2.21 | Law force | 4 | 1.48 | Media worker | 1 | 0.37 | Missing | 88 | 32.47 | Education | | | Secondary | 31 | 11.44 | SSC | 6 | 2.21 | HSC | 3 | 1.11 | Graduate | 14 | 5.17 | Postgraduate | 3 | 1.11 | Missing | 214 | 78.97 |
